"Bat Babes" dump Destroyers Flashes Gals grab another Cee-Jay-1 title with a 10-0 drubbing of Dunellen
Katie "Smooth" Schreck tripled and drove in five runs and Chelsea "Chee-Chee" Kehr hit a solo home run to pace the "Beautiful Battlin' Bat Babes" to a 10-0 win over the Lady Destroyers of Dunellen in the final of the Central Jersey, Group 1 tournament yesterday in Dunellen. The Lady Flashes (16-6) now face Pennsville in the Group 1 semifinals on Tuesday at Wall.
The "Bat Babes" scored five runs in the fifth inning to pull away from host Dunellen High School for a 10-0 victory in the Central Jersey Group 1 championship game yesterday. The No. 2 seeded "Bat Babes" scored a run in the first, third and fourth innings to take a three run lead. They salted the game away in the fifth with five players crossing the plate to break the game open. The Destroyers were the top seed. The Schreckster's three singles accounted for five RBIs as the Lady Flashes advanced to the state semifinal game against Pennsville. Kelly "Oh-Kay" Garganio who continues to excell in the circle had eight strikeouts. She also induced eight ground-ball outs and some pop-ups, getting defensive support especially from freshman shortstop Desaree "Dez-E" Fillmyer (four assists, four putouts) as the much improved freshmen (3) avoided the early season mistakes that cost them two losses in the Millville Tournament and a loss to New Egypt. Also providing a big punch in the offense was Emily "Money" Million who went 3-for-3 and scored three runs. "Chee-Chee" got the "Babes" off and running in the big fifth inning with a lead-off home run. "Smooth's" fourth inning single produced the run that made it 3-0. Her triple scored two runs in the fifth and she capped it off with a two run single in the seventh inning.
